I just installed UWS v4.1 on a new rz57, and I'm not sure how I did it, but I ended up with /usr mounting on rz0g instead of rz0h, so I'm obviously *not* seeing all of the disk there that I should. I can't seem to access rz0h at all. Is there anyway to correct this without re-installing? Can I dump /usr, repartition, then restore? Barry, If you do a default installation the /usr partition will appear on rz0g. If you want to see rz0h try: # newfs /dev/rrz0h rz57 That will create the file system on rz0h and then you'll need to mount it on your system. I hope that this helps.
